Hair Fall Solutions for Women 

Women may face hair fall due to hormonal imbalance, pregnancy, stress, or nutritional deficiencies. Here’s how they can manage it effectively:

1. Balanced Diet

Why it matters: Hair is made of keratin, a protein, so low protein intake can worsen hair loss. Vitamins like B12, biotin, iron, and vitamin D strengthen hair follicles.

Practical tips:

– Include dairy, lentils, beans, nuts, and seeds for protein.

– Eat leafy greens like spinach for iron and vitamins.

– Include citrus fruits for vitamin C to help absorb iron.

– Drink required water to prevent scalp dryness.

2. Ayurvedic Hair Packs

Why they work: Herbs like bhringraj, amla, fenugreek, and hibiscus nourish the scalp and strengthen hair.

How to try at home:

– Mix 2 tbsp amla powder with 1 tbsp bhringraj powder and warm coconut or sesame oil to form a paste.

– Apply the mixture to your scalp and hair, massaging gently for 5 to 7 minutes.

– Cover your hair with a shower cap and leave it for 60 minutes.

– Rinse with lukewarm water and mild shampoo.

Tip: Use once or twice a week as part of your hair fall treatment.

3. Scalp Massage

Why it helps: Massaging the scalp improves blood flow to hair roots, reducing hair fall and promoting growth.

How to do it:

– Use warm oil (coconut, castor, or a blend).

– Massage the scalp with your fingertips in circular motions for 5 to 10 minutes.

– This can be done daily or 3 to 4 times a week.

4. Dermatologist Consultation

When necessary: If hair fall is severe, patchy, or sudden, professional help is needed.

What to expect: Doctors may recommend minoxidil, PRP therapy, or other treatments.

Tip: Early intervention leads to better results and can prevent long-term thinning.

Hair Fall Solutions for Men 

Men often face hair fall due to genetics, poor scalp health, stress, or diet. Effective solutions include:

1. Best Hair Loss Treatment for Men

Options: Minoxidil lotion, PRP therapy, or hair transplant for advanced cases.

How to use minoxidil:

– Apply 1 ml to the affected area twice daily.

– Massage gently until absorbed.

– Continue for at least 3 to 6 months for visible results.

2. Lifestyle Changes

How it helps: Stress and smoking can worsen hair fall by reducing blood flow to hair follicles.

Tips:

– Exercise regularly to improve circulation.

– Eat a balanced diet rich in protein, zinc, and vitamins.

– Cut down on smoking and alcohol to reduce hair loss triggers.

3. Shampoo & Conditioners

What to use: Anti-hair fall shampoos containing biotin, keratin, or herbs like amla, bhringraj, and fenugreek.

How to use:

– Wet hair, apply shampoo, and massage for 2 to 3 minutes.

– Leave conditioner on for 2 to 3 minutes, focusing on mid-lengths and ends.

– Rinse thoroughly with lukewarm water.

Tip: Avoid harsh shampoos with sulfates, as they can increase hair fall.

4. Hair Transplant

When needed: For severe genetic hair loss where other treatments fail.

What to expect: A minor surgical procedure that transfers hair from denser areas to thinning areas.

Note: Always consult a specialist to see if it’s suitable for you.

Natural Home Remedies for Hair Fall Treatment 

Natural remedies are safe and effective for treating hair fall:

1. Onion Juice

Why it works: It’s rich in sulfur, stimulates blood flow to follicles, and can prevent hair loss.

How to use:

– Blend 2 onions and extract the juice.

– Apply to your scalp and leave it on for 30 to 45 minutes.

– Wash with mild shampoo.

Tip: Use once or twice a week for better results.

2. Aloe Vera Gel

Why it helps: It soothes the scalp, strengthens hair roots, and reduces hair loss.

How to use:

– Extract fresh aloe gel.

– Massage into your scalp for 5 to 10 minutes.

– Leave it on for 30 minutes and rinse with normal water or mild vegan shampoo.

3. Fenugreek Seeds

Why it works: They contain protein and nicotinic acid that reduce hair loss and stimulate growth.

How to use:

– Soak 2 tbsp of fenugreek seeds overnight.

– Grind into a paste and apply to your scalp for 30 to 45 minutes.

– Wash with lukewarm water.

4. Green Tea Rinse

Why it helps: Antioxidants reduce scalp inflammation and help prevent hair fall.

How to use:

– Brew 2 cups of green tea and cool it down.

– Rinse your hair with green tea after shampooing.

– Leave it on for 10 to 15 minutes before washing with water.

Hair Smoothing Treatment vs. Keratin Treatment

People often confuse a hair smoothing treatment with keratin treatments. While both aim at frizz control, there are differences:

– Hair smoothing treatments usually rely on chemicals to straighten and soften hair.

– Keratin treatments focus on replenishing the protein in hair, making it healthier and shinier.

– Smoothing may not last as long as keratin treatments.

– Keratin leaves a more natural smooth finish compared to chemically straightened hair.

For long-term health, many people now prefer keratin over traditional smoothing.
